PPS-hFR61 is filled PPS compound, which is filled with mineral and glass fiber based on the PPS resin. It shows excellent electrical insulation properties, arc resistance, high-temperature resistance, inherent flame resistance, chemical resistance, high rigidity, creep resistance, low water absorption, easy processing, low mold shrinkage, good dimensional stability, and radiation resistance. Its colour is black.

Owing to its high performance and comparative low price, it is widely used in electronic, electric and military field. Such as: connectors, plugs and military electric appliances.

PhysicalNominal ValueUnitTest Method
Density 1.74g/cm³Internal method
Melt Mass-Flow Rate (MFR) 37g/10 min
Ash Content 58%Internal method
MechanicalNominal ValueUnitTest Method
Flexural Modulus 14100MPaInternal method
Flexural Strength 176MPaInternal method
ElectricalNominal ValueUnitTest Method
Surface Resistivity 6.5E+11ohmsInternal method
Volume Resistivity 1.2E+16ohms·cmInternal method
Dielectric Constant (1 MHz)4.00Internal method
Dissipation Factor (1 MHz)1.5E-3Internal method
FlammabilityNominal ValueUnitTest Method
Flame Rating V-0Internal method
InjectionNominal ValueUnit
Drying Temperature 110 - 140°C
Drying Time 3.0 - 5.0hr
Rear Temperature 270 - 290°C
Middle Temperature 300 - 320°C
Front Temperature 300 - 320°C
Nozzle Temperature 290 - 320°C
Processing (Melt) Temp 160 - 180°C
Mold Temperature 100 - 150°C
Injection Pressure 50.0 - 100MPa
Back Pressure 0.100 - 1.00MPa
Screw Speed 40 - 100rpm
